Write a MASM program that creates four variables of type SDWORD named R, X, Y, Z, with initial values of 0, 83, 27 and 99 respectively.

Then implement the following expression: R = 2X + (Y -Z)

Display registers and variables before and after the evaluation using DumpRegs and DumpMem subroutine calls.
